US Secretary of State Anthony Blinken invited his Russian counterpart,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ov, to hold a new meeting in Europe next week. He believes that this will be the basis for a summit of leaders of key world powers to de-escalate the conflict in Ukraine. The American representative stated this during a speech at the UN Security Council, TASS reports.

“Earlier today, I sent a letter to Russian Foreign Minister Sergei Lavrov proposing to meet in Europe next week, in continuation of our talks in recent weeks, to discuss steps we can take as part of resolving this crisis,” the diplomat said.

Blinken added that as part of the negotiations to resolve the Ukrainian crisis, Washington proposes to hold “meetings within the framework of the NATO-Russia Council and the OSCE Permanent Council.”

Earlier, the Russian Ministry of Foreign Affairs published the text of Moscow's written reaction to the US response on security guarantees. In the document, the Russian side once again denied numerous Western and Ukrainian media reports that Moscow was allegedly planning an invasion of Ukrainian territory, and also highlighted the negotiation process on key points of proposals for security guarantees in Europe.
